One can find STPP from various online sources if that's all what's wanted.

Indeed have found adding STPP to modern laundry detergents or soaps far better alternative than most vintage products.

Issues with vintage detergents sold in USA is most are high dilution, best suited to top loaders of old with short wash cycles.

STPP is also essential for a Hot Break as our former member Budd the Laundry Man from Texas told us. If you have textiles with blood or other protein deposits, STPP in hot or warm wash water will remove the protein without setting it, eliminating the need for cold water pre-washing. STPP is also good for encouraging blooms on crepe myrtles that don't seem to have enough phosphate in the soil to really put on a spectacular bloom display. In the spring I dissolve some in hot water and pour it around the plants then stand back.
